21 # Match any character which FUSE or Linux cannot accommodate as part
22 # of a filename. (If present in a collection filename, they will
23 # appear as underscores in the fuse mount.)
24 _disallowed_filename_characters = re.compile('[\x00/]')
25
26 def sanitize_filename(dirty):
27     """Replace disallowed filename characters with harmless "_"."""
28     if dirty is None:
29         return None
30     elif dirty == '':
31         return '_'
32     elif dirty == '.':
33         return '_'
34     elif dirty == '..':
35         return '__'
36     else:
37         return _disallowed_filename_characters.sub('_', dirty)

105     def merge(self, items, fn, same, new_entry):
106         """Helper method for updating the contents of the directory.
107
108         Takes a list describing the new contents of the directory, reuse
109         entries that are the same in both the old and new lists, create new
110         entries, and delete old entries missing from the new list.
111
112         :items: iterable with new directory contents
113
114         :fn: function to take an entry in 'items' and return the desired file or
115         directory name, or None if this entry should be skipped
116
117         :same: function to compare an existing entry (a File or Directory
118         object) with an entry in the items list to determine whether to keep
119         the existing entry.
120
121         :new_entry: function to create a new directory entry (File or Directory
122         object) from an entry in the items list.
123
124         """
125
126         oldentries = self._entries
127         self._entries = {}
128         changed = False
129         for i in items:
130             name = sanitize_filename(fn(i))
131             if name:
132                 if name in oldentries and same(oldentries[name], i):
133                     # move existing directory entry over
134                     self._entries[name] = oldentries[name]
135                     del oldentries[name]
136                 else:
137                     _logger.debug("Adding entry '%s' to inode %i", name, self.inode)
138                     # create new directory entry
139                     ent = new_entry(i)
140                     if ent is not None:
141                         self._entries[name] = self.inodes.add_entry(ent)
142                         changed = True
143
144         # delete any other directory entries that were not in found in 'items'
145         for i in oldentries:
146             _logger.debug("Forgetting about entry '%s' on inode %i", i, self.inode)
147             self.inodes.invalidate_entry(self.inode, i.encode(self.inodes.encoding))
148             self.inodes.del_entry(oldentries[i])
149             changed = True
150
151         if changed:
152             self.inodes.invalidate_inode(self.inode)
153             self._mtime = time.time()
154
155         self.fresh()
